site stats

Create table primary key and foreign key

WebPrimary Key. Foreign Key. 1. Used to maintain the unique identification of data in the table. Used to maintain the relationship between two or more relational tables. 2. Helps … WebFirst, we will create a table with the name Department by using the PRIMARY KEY constraint by executing the below CREATE Table query. This table is going to be the …

Foreign Key Constraint in Oracle - Dot Net Tutorials

WebBased off an ERD (Entity Relationship Diagram), there can be 1 to 1 Relationships. However when you create your table you choose which one gets the primary key of the other table and therefore becomes a foreign key. In an ERD you can also determine which one should have the other tables primary key by seeing which one has TOTAL/FULL participation. WebTo create a new table with a column defined as the primary key, you can use the keyword PRIMARY KEY at the end of the definition of that column. In our example, we create the … hen\\u0027s cu https://iaclean.com

Primary Key and Foreign Key in SQLite with Examples …

WebApr 13, 2024 · SQL> create table assignment 2 ( employeenumber integer, 3 projectid integer, 4 hoursworked number (6,2) 5 ); Table created. SQL> alter table assignment add constraint pk_assingment primary key (employeenumber, projectid); Table altered. … WebJan 24, 2024 · It is specified that there are 2 primary keys and 2 foreign keys , but as the title suggests creating 2 foreign keys referring to 2 different tables having the same constraint name seems impossible as per my understanding by surfing on the internet and reading on few threads here. ... create table mark( value number, subject_id number, … WebOct 11, 2010 · And it gives back false additional rows. Same for multiple primary keys with the same name - not allowed. primary keys are unique within the database. You cannot create two tables with the same primary key name. If you can, the database doesn't catch this case, which is a bug, because it leads to bugs. hen\u0027s f0

Create a table with primary key and 2 foreign keys

Category:How to Create a Table With a Foreign Key in SQL?

Tags:Create table primary key and foreign key

Create table primary key and foreign key

SQL FOREIGN KEY - W3School

WebCreate SQL code to create all the tables including primary and foreign keys. Create 3 queries and one must include a join. Some ideas include: A query to find all items that cost more than $10. A query to find all items with a name that begins with 'S'. A query to find the average number of items on hand. A query to find all items with low ... Webcreate table photo ( id integer primary key, ... other columns ... ); create table thumbnail ( id integer primary key references photo, ... other columns ... ); TOAST. bytea columns …

Create table primary key and foreign key

Did you know?

WebMar 3, 2024 · In the Tables and Columns dialog box, in the Primary Key drop-down list, choose the table that will be on the primary-key side of the relationship. In the grid … WebTo create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: MySQL / SQL Server / Oracle / MS Access: ALTER TABLE Persons ADD PRIMARY KEY (ID); To allow naming of a PRIMARY KEY constraint, and for defining a PRIMARY KEY constraint on multiple columns, use the following SQL …

Webcreate table photo ( id integer primary key, ... other columns ... ); create table thumbnail ( id integer primary key references photo, ... other columns ... ); TOAST. bytea columns are stored outside of the normal column data (in so called "toast tables") and are not retrieved unless you include them in the SELECT list. Quote from the manual WebMar 20, 2012 · 2. WARNING: The referenced columns have to be in the same order that they key was created in. To get the correct order, right-click on the foreign key (under the keys folder when you expand the table in SSMS) and script create to clipboard. Paste. Make sure your referenced columns are in the same order as your key. – Trevor.

WebMar 3, 2024 · In a foreign key reference, a link is created between two tables when the column or columns that hold the primary key value for one table are referenced by the … WebMar 28, 2014 · In that more common case, you cannot use only the foreign key columns as the primary key since they are not unique in the child table. In this case you can choose either to introduce an additional integer key or created a composite primary key using the foreign key column(s) and one or more other columns that, together, are guaranteed to …

WebForeign Key in SQL Server: The Foreign Key in SQL Server is a field in a table that is a unique key in another table. A Foreign Key can accept both null values and duplicate …

WebNov 1, 2024 · 1. You should use @MapsId annotation here to borrow the identifier from a many-to-one or one-to-one association. @Entity @Table (name= "user_detail") public class User { @Id @GeneratedValue (strategy=GenerationType.IDENTITY) private Integer id; @OneToOne (cascade = CascadeType.ALL) @MapsId private Facility facility; //getter … hen\\u0027s bread productionsWebMay 1, 2024 · Just a quick note here today that if you need some MySQL `create table` examples, I hope these are helpful. I created them for some experiments I ran last night. … hen\u0027s cuWebMay 30, 2014 at 17:11. 1. Or a bit of shorter: Add PRIMARY KEY [CLUSTERED] after NEWID (). – Hamlet Hakobyan. May 30, 2014 at 17:18. 4. I would strongly advise against this set up. Have the unique identifier as your primary key by all means, but put in an identity column and make this your clustering key. hen\\u0027s egg appearance parasiteWeb1. 2. 3. Create table Department(. DepartmentId Int Primary Key Identity(1,1), DName varchar(50)) Identity is used to make a column Auto Increment. First Argument is Identity … hen\u0027s f8WebForeign Key in SQL Server: The Foreign Key in SQL Server is a field in a table that is a unique key in another table. A Foreign Key can accept both null values and duplicate values in SQL Server. By default, the foreign key does not create any index. If you need then you can create an index on the foreign key column manually. hen\u0027s f1hen\u0027s foWebApr 12, 2024 · Either create the second table first. Or use alter table. That is, create the first table without the reference and then do: alter table table1 add constraint fk_table1_team foreign key (team_id) REFERENCES table2 (team_id); The declaration for table1 would be: CREATE TABLE table1 ( name_id INT NOT NULL, team_id INT, … hen\\u0027s f0